Populations
Populations in statistical analysis refer to entire groups of individuals, events, or items which share at least one common characteristic.
Standard Error
Refers to the standard deviation of the distribution of sample means around the population mean.
Sample Means
The average values calculated from samples, used as estimates of the population mean.
Variance
A measure of the dispersion or spread of a set of values, calculated as the average of the squared deviations from the mean.
